Sephora
Sephora is the world's biggest prestige beauty retailer and one of the clearest gatekeepers for what scales in premium skincare, makeup, fragrance, and wellness. Founded in Limoges in 1969 and backed by LVMH since 1997, the company now operates across 35 markets with more than 3,400 points of sale, blending large-format retail, ecommerce, and loyalty-driven merchandising into a global beauty network. In 2026, Sephora pushed deeper into K-beauty with its strategic partnership with Olive Young, giving Olive Young-curated discovery zones a global rollout across North America and Asia. That matters for brands such as Medicube, because Sephora's scale can turn digital hype into mainstream shelf presence faster than almost any other beauty retailer. Fans Also Ask
Is Sephora partnering with Olive Young?
Yes. Sephora and Olive Young announced a strategic partnership on January 20, 2026 to launch Olive Young-curated K-beauty zones online and in stores. The rollout starts in fall 2026 across the U.S., Canada, Hong Kong SAR, Singapore, Malaysia, and Thailand, with more regions planned for 2027.
Who owns Sephora?
Sephora has been part of LVMH since 1997. The retailer was founded in Limoges, France in 1969 and grew into one of the largest prestige beauty chains in the world under the luxury group's backing, combining physical stores, ecommerce, and an influential global loyalty ecosystem.
How big is Sephora's global retail network?
Sephora says it operates in 35 markets with more than 3,400 points of sale worldwide. That scale gives the company unusual power in premium beauty launches, especially when it decides to back fast-growing categories like K-beauty with dedicated in-store and digital merchandising.
